Understanding Depression: It’s More Than Just the Blues

Depression is a mood disorder that can affect anyone. It doesn’t discriminate against age or gender, and it can hit you unexpectedly, without warning. Unlike normal sadness that fades away with time, depression is a persistent feeling of sadness, hopelessness, and despair that lasts for weeks, months, or years.

Recognizing Depression: The Signs and Symptoms

Depression can manifest itself in different ways, and it can be hard to recognize the signs, especially in the early stages. Some people experience physical symptoms, like fatigue, sleeping problems, and chronic pain, while others feel emotional symptoms, such as sadness, anxiety, and guilt. It’s important to monitor your thoughts and feelings and seek professional help if you sense that something isn’t right.

The Causes of Depression: It’s not Just About Chemical Imbalances

There’s no one-size-fits-all explanation for what causes depression. Some researchers believe it’s linked to biochemical imbalances in the brain, others think it’s the result of traumatic experiences or genetics, and some suggest it’s a combination of both. While there’s no single determinant of depression, understanding the factors that contribute to its development can help you identify the risk factors in yourself or others.

Managing Depression: You Have More Control Than You Think

Once you’ve recognized the signs of depression and identified its causes, it’s time to take action. The good news is that depression is treatable, and there are many ways to manage it. Therapy, medication, and lifestyle changes such as getting enough sleep, exercising regularly, and eating a healthy diet can all help alleviate symptoms of depression.
